Chicago general public wellness officials are advising Lollapalooza goers to examination their prescription drugs just before partaking to make guaranteed they are not laced with fentanyl. 

The Chicago Section of Public Overall health place out a warning a day before the four-working day audio pageant was set to start out in Grant Park. 

"ATTN Chicago & LOLLA Fans," a tweet from CDPH reads. "Fentanyl is a strong opioid that can very easily induce overdose. Test your medicine in advance of you use, carry Narcan, and really don't use by itself. Contact 911 if you suspect somebody is overdosing." 

CDPH explained fentanyl is observed in cocaine, MDMA and other medications – not just heroin. The department also explained Narcan and fentanyl examination strips can be picked up at Chicago general public libraries "in simple-to-accessibility Narcan dispenser kits."

Narcan, also acknowledged as Naloxone, is a drug used to enable to reverse indications of an overdose and preserve lives. Opioid overdoses typically involve a drop in blood pressure, slowed coronary heart fee, slowed or stopped respiratory, blue lips and pale pores and skin.

Fentanyl is a synthetic opioid behind a enormous spike in overdose deaths throughout the U.S. in current many years. Just a 2 mg dose is enough to get rid of a person with zero tolerance, whereas 60 mg of heroin is deemed a deadly dose.

Chicago by yourself noticed near to 1,300 deadly fentanyl poisonings previous calendar year. The DEA warned final week that fentanyl would nearly assuredly be present at the Lollapalooza festival. 

"You will find heading to be individuals walking about with backpacks at Lollapalooza, that are likely to be promoting supplements that are going to be laced with fentanyl. There is not a doubt in my thoughts," Shane Catone of the Chicago DEA instructed FOX 32. "Lollapalooza is like Christmas for drug traffickers."
